Abstract

Aluminium and aluminium alloy treatment consists of depositing an electrically insulating material on its surface at short distances and subsequently submitting the aluminium or -alloy to anodic oxidation whilst the insulation remains intact and an oxide layer of locally different thickness is formed on the surface.
